Output e29dff77ff912740e66f0a3319d76ae6b8d87a208e09fe908085ae2c330960c7:28

value
20691218
script pubkey
OP_0 OP_PUSHBYTES_20 edbfd98ca4e9649a24d09b33705e330e03990f8c
address
bc1qaklanr9ya9jf5fxsnvehqh3npcpejruv6n6jyq
transaction
e29dff77ff912740e66f0a3319d76ae6b8d87a208e09fe908085ae2c330960c7
spent
true